複合増幅器。[Claims for Utility Model Registration] Combining a low-speed response, low-drift amplifier and a wideband amplifier, and inserting a resistor series circuit consisting of two resistors connected in series between the input and output terminals to determine the feedback gain. In a composite amplifier that achieves a low-drift wideband, a CR series circuit is added to the input resistor of the feedback system that determines the feedback gain, and the feedback gain in the high frequency range is reduced due to the lack of open loop gain in the subsequent wideband amplifier. A composite amplifier characterized in that it corrects the decrease in frequency and obtains flat frequency characteristics.
